- Abstract: Thirteen palladium‐ligand assemblies with different structures and topologies were investigated for the ability to bind lithium ions. In one case, the addition of LiBF4 resulted in a profound structural rearrangement, converting a dincluclear [Pd2 L4 ] 4+ complex into a low‐symmetry [Pd4 L8 ] 8+ assembly with two binding pockets for solvated LiBF4 ion pairs. The rearrangement could only be induced by Li +, indicating highly specific host–guest interactions. A structural analysis of the [Pd4 L8 ] 8+ receptor revealed a compact structure with multiple intramolecular interactions, reminiscent of what is seen for natural and synthetic foldamers. Abstract : Template‐induced complexity: LiBF4 induces the rearrangement of a homoleptic Pd2 L4 complex into a Pd4 L8 assembly. The complex shows a folded, highly compact structure, with a low apparent symmetry and two highly specific binding pockets.
